Webb14 juli 2009 · Ross asserts the late-heavy bombardment of meteors (which took place about 3.85 billion years ago) would have wiped out all life on earth, and since the first life appears at about 3.8 billion years, this would leave only a narrow window of time for life to originate and evolve. rick artus novasource https://myyardcard.com

Bond Hugh Bonneville Paula Fredriksen See production, box office & … Hugh Norman Ross (born July 24, 1945) is a Canadian astrophysicist, Christian apologist, and old-Earth creationist. Ross obtained his Ph.D. in astronomy from the University of Toronto and his B.Sc. degree in physics from the University of British Columbia. He established his own ministry in 1986, called Reasons to Believe .
